Table 1 PBMT-sMF parameters

From: What is the optimal time-response window for the use of photobiomodulation therapy combined with static magnetic field (PBMT-sMF) for the improvement of exercise performance and recovery, and for how long the effects last? A randomized, triple-blinded, placebo-controlled trial

Number of lasers

4

Wavelength (nm)

905

Frequency (Hz)

250

Peak power (W) - each

50

Average mean optical output (mW) - each

1.25

Power density (mW/cm2) - each

3.91

Energy density (J/ cm2) - each

0.45

Dose (J) - each

0.144

Spot size of laser (cm2) - each

0.32

Number of red LEDs

8

Wavelength of red LEDs (nm)

633

Frequency (Hz)

2

Average optical output (mW) - each

25

Power density (mW/cm2) - each

29.41

Energy density (J/ cm2) - each

3.38

Dose (J) - each

2.875

Spot size of red LED (cm2) - each

0.85

Number of infrared LEDs

8

Wavelength of infrared LEDs (nm)

850

Frequency (Hz)

250

Average optical output (mW) - each

40

Power density (mW/cm2) - each

71.23

Energy density (J/ cm2) - each

8.214

Dose (J) - each

4.600

Spot size of infrared LED (cm2) - each

0.56

Magnetic Field (mT)

110

Irradiation time per site (sec)

115

Total dose per site (J)

60

Total dose per muscle group (J)

180

Aperture of device (cm2)

33

Application mode

Cluster probe held stationary in skin contact with a 90-degree angle and slight pressure
